The truth is, there's no one-size-fits-all answer. Buckle up, intrepid homeowner, because we're about to dive into the thrilling world of door installation estimates! Here's what affects the final price:
- The Door Itself: A solid steel vault door for your panic room? More than a flimsy screen door for the patio (shocking, right?).
- The Location: Replacing your front door involves more security considerations than a guest room closet.
- Surprise! Surprise!: Is your existing doorway a tangled mess or ready for a smooth swap? Unexpected repairs can add to the cost.

Bonus Round: Because We Like You
- Lowe's offers a one-year warranty on installation labor, so you can rest easy.
- Military and veterans discounts are available, so be sure to ask!

How Long Does the Installation Take?
Typically, a Lowe's door installation takes around four hours, which is way faster than that time you spent building a bookshelf that mysteriously leans to the left.
